How do coral reef disturbances affect the underwater landscape and topography for snorkelers?

Disturbances in coral reefs can have a significant impact on the underwater landscape and topography for snorkelers. These disturbances can alter the overall health and appearance of the coral reefs, affecting the marine life that inhabits them and changing the experience for those who snorkel in these vibrant ecosystems.

Effects of Coral Reef Disturbances on the Underwater Landscape for Snorkelers

When coral reefs are disturbed, whether it be due to climate change, pollution, overfishing, or other factors, the underwater landscape for snorkelers can be drastically altered. Here are some ways in which coral reef disturbances can affect the underwater environment:

  • Coral Bleaching: Coral bleaching occurs when corals expel the algae living in their tissues, causing them to turn white. This not only impacts the health of the coral reefs but also affects the overall aesthetic appeal of the underwater landscape for snorkelers.
  • Coral Disease: Diseases can spread rapidly through coral reefs, causing widespread damage and even death to the corals. This can lead to a decline in coral cover and biodiversity, ultimately changing the underwater scenery for snorkelers.
  • Physical Damage: Physical damage to coral reefs, whether from natural events like storms or human activities like anchoring, can alter the topography of the underwater environment. This can result in broken or fragmented corals, impacting the overall structure and beauty of the reef.
  • Invasive Species: Invasive species can outcompete native species for resources, leading to a shift in the composition of marine life within coral reefs. This can disrupt the natural balance of the ecosystem and change the underwater landscape that snorkelers see.

Impacts of Coral Reef Disturbances on Snorkelers

For snorkelers, coral reef disturbances can have a number of negative impacts on their overall experience exploring these underwater wonders. Here are some ways in which coral reef disturbances can affect snorkelers:

  • Reduced Biodiversity: Coral reef disturbances can lead to a decline in biodiversity, resulting in fewer species of fish, coral, and other marine life to observe while snorkeling.
  • Loss of Habitat: When coral reefs are damaged or destroyed, many marine species lose their homes and feeding grounds. This can make it harder for snorkelers to spot a variety of colorful fish and other creatures.
  • Decreased Water Clarity: Coral reef disturbances can lead to an increase in sedimentation and algae growth, causing the water to become murky. This can make it more difficult for snorkelers to see the vibrant colors and intricate details of the underwater landscape.
  • Altered Scenery: The physical changes to coral reefs caused by disturbances can alter the overall scenery for snorkelers. Broken or bleached corals, along with an overgrowth of algae, can detract from the natural beauty of the underwater environment.

Recovery and Conservation Efforts

Despite the negative impacts of coral reef disturbances, there is hope for the recovery and conservation of these vital ecosystems. Through various efforts and initiatives, we can work towards restoring the health and beauty of coral reefs for future generations of snorkelers to enjoy. Some key strategies include:

  • Coral Reef Restoration: Organizations and researchers are actively involved in coral reef restoration projects, such as coral gardening and artificial reef construction, to help rebuild damaged reefs and promote new growth.
  • Marine Protected Areas: Establishing marine protected areas can help safeguard coral reefs from further disturbances, providing a safe haven for marine life to thrive and for snorkelers to explore.
  • Reducing Pollution: By minimizing pollution from sources such as runoff, plastic waste, and chemicals, we can help improve water quality and reduce the stressors on coral reefs that contribute to their decline.
  • Climate Change Mitigation: Addressing climate change through reducing greenhouse gas emissions and promoting sustainable practices can help mitigate the impacts of global warming on coral reefs, including coral bleaching events.
